Outline: SharePoint for Project Management (one day)

1. Setting up a PMIS (Project management Information System) using SharePoint
Creating the Project Site
Create Project Share Folders
Project Management Plan
Project Documents
Enterprise Environmental Factors
Organizational Process Assets

2. Creating and Sharing Project Working documents
Project Charter
Stakeholder Register
Delphi Technique
Project Calendar
Project Issues Log
Project Change Request
Status Reports
Project Organization and RACI
Documents Change Control & Ownership

3. Collaboration in Project Initiation Processes
Stakeholder Management Strategy
Kick-off meeting
Change Control Board
Requirements Collection Techniques, Categorization and Prioritization
Risk Management team, Categorization and Scoring
Quality Statement / Policy
Status Reports
SharePoint access, documents updates and ownership

4. Collaboration in Project Planning Processes
Requirements Management Plan, Requirements
Documentation and Requirements Traceability Matrix Project Scope Statement
Risk register
Source selection criteria

5. Collaboration in Project Executing Processes
Project Deliverables
Project staff assignments
Resource calendars

6. Collaboration in Project Monitoring and Control Processes
Change Requests
Accepted Deliverables
Quality control measurements
Performance reports

7. Collaboration in Project Closing Processes
Organizational Process Assets Updates
